    Help!!....

    So, I take drop ins.

    It's currently 854 pm here.

    At 845 pm I get a phone call with a LA area code. I'm thinking its my husband because he works offshore out of there and I knew they were sending the crews home tonight or tomorrow.

    So this lady was on the phone asking me did I accept drop ins. I told her yes. She wanted to know how much. I asked her for what hours. She said an overnight drop in from 9pm until 8 am. My overnight drop in hours are 7 pm until 8 am. So, it's for three kids so I give her the rate. The ages were 7 months, 1 yr, and 3 yr. she says,

    " that's sounds great , ill call you in about thirty minutes when I get closer for directions" and she hangs up the phone.

    It took Me a few minutes to realize what just happened. So I tried to call her back and she isn't answering.

    Al I know is that they are from LA and here for whatever reason.

    She gets my info from CL and looked at my website...called me up.

    I thought she meant a drop in for a night in the FUTURE. not tonight !!!!


    HELP

        Maybe tell her that you would need to do an interview during your normal interview hours and with all drop in's you require advance notice of at least 2 days or something like that.

        I'd also want a local address not an out of town one and I'd take her driver's license number and info as well.

        I definitely wouldn't let them in my house tonight especially if your husband isn't there to protect you. Sounds fishy.
